html, nav {
	background-color: #333333;
	margin: 0;
	padding: 0;
}	
div p img {
	width: 100%;
	opacity: 0;
	filter: alpha(opacity=00); 
}
.center{
	text-align: center;
}
.gallery{
	margin:0 auto;
	display:table;
	width:95%
}
.gallery p{
	display:table-cell;
	width:20%;
	padding:7px;
	background-color:#333333;
}
.gallery a{
	outline:none;
	text-decoration:none;
	display:block;
	padding-bottom:100%;
	background-color:#666666;
	border:10px solid #666666;
}
.gallery a,.gallery span{
	background-size:contain;
	background-repeat:no-repeat;
	background-position:center;
}
.gallery span{
	position:fixed;
	left:0;
	top:0;
	right:0;
	bottom:0;
	display:none;
	background-color:rgba(20,20,20,1);
}
.gallery a:focus + span{
	display:block;
	z-index:200}
      
#p1,#p1 + span{background-image:url(../bilder/toern09/1toern09.jpg)}
#p2,#p2 + span{background-image:url(../bilder/toern09/2toern09.jpg)}
#p3,#p3 + span{background-image:url(../bilder/toern09/3toern09.jpg)}
#p4,#p4 + span{background-image:url(../bilder/toern09/4toern09.jpg)}
#p5,#p5 + span{background-image:url(../bilder/toern09/5toern09.jpg)}
#p6,#p6 + span{background-image:url(../bilder/toern09/6toern09.jpg)}
#p7,#p7 + span{background-image:url(../bilder/toern09/7toern09.jpg)}
#p8,#p8 + span{background-image:url(../bilder/toern09/8toern09.jpg)}
#p9,#p9 + span{background-image:url(../bilder/toern09/9toern09.jpg)}
#p10,#p10 + span{background-image:url(../bilder/toern09/10toern09.jpg)}
#p11,#p11 + span{background-image:url(../bilder/toern09/11toern09.jpg)}
#p12,#p12 + span{background-image:url(../bilder/toern09/12toern09.jpg)}
#p13,#p13 + span{background-image:url(../bilder/toern09/13toern09.jpg)}
#p14,#p14 + span{background-image:url(../bilder/toern09/14toern09.jpg)}
#p15,#p15 + span{background-image:url(../bilder/toern09/15toern09.jpg)}
#p16,#p16 + span{background-image:url(../bilder/toern09/16toern09.jpg)}
#p17,#p17 + span{background-image:url(../bilder/toern09/17toern09.jpg)}
#p18,#p18 + span{background-image:url(../bilder/toern09/18toern09.jpg)}
#p19,#p19 + span{background-image:url(../bilder/toern09/19toern09.jpg)}
#p20,#p20 + span{background-image:url(../bilder/toern09/20toern09.jpg)}
#p21,#p21 + span{background-image:url(../bilder/toern09/21toern09.jpg)}
#p22,#p22 + span{background-image:url(../bilder/toern09/22toern09.jpg)}
#p23,#p23 + span{background-image:url(../bilder/toern09/23toern09.jpg)}
#p24,#p24 + span{background-image:url(../bilder/toern09/24toern09.jpg)}
#p25,#p25 + span{background-image:url(../bilder/toern09/25toern09.jpg)}
#p26,#p26 + span{background-image:url(../bilder/toern09/26toern09.jpg)}

.img {
	width: 98%;
	height: auto;
}
.schrift {
	margin:0 auto;
	display:table;
	width:95%;
	color: #CCCCCC;
}
.schrift p{
	display:table-cell;
	width:20%;
	padding:7px;
	background-color:#333333;
	text-align: center;
}

.weiss {
	color: #CCCCCC;
}



